The entrance fee for Wuzhen Dongzha is 100, Xizha is 120 during the day, Xizha is 80 at night, and the combined ticket is 150. I feel that Dongzha is more... Will there be many tourists in Wuzhen during the 2014 Spring Festival? 1. Wuzhen is very crowded during holidays every year, especially from nearby Jiangsu, Zhejiang and Shanghai. The tourism bureau will not take traffic restriction measures, and there will be a lot of people. 2. The price of regular hotels in the scenic area will not increase, but you need to book at least one month in advance; the price of B&Bs outside the scenic area will increase a lot, usually around 100, at least 200 or more. Wuzhen is mainly for seeing the night view of Xizha, and unlike what some businesses say, Wuzhen has more attractions in Dongzha and fewer in Xizha. The fact is that there are more attractions in Xizha, with more than 20 attractions in it (I went there I checked at the time and found that there are indeed about 20 scenic spots in Xizha. It is recommended to buy a combined ticket so that Xizha can enter early, otherwise some scenic spots will not be open for night view tickets at night) 2. At the same time, Wuzhen does not have all the cheap prices. Tickets, you can save tickets if you stay in Dongzha Scenic Area, but you need to go in after 9 pm, and you can play for free the next day! The best thing is to arrive at 4pm, leave your luggage at the boss’s house first, and buy a night view ticket for 80 yuan. Stay in Dongzha at night. There is no need to buy tickets for Dongzha the next day. 3. The tricycles in Wuzhen are really good at deceiving people. I was almost deceived when I got there. They said they would take you to visit the old streets for free. Don’t believe it. It’s the South Gate of Wuzhen and you don’t need tickets. ! The scenery is far inferior to Dongzha. 4. There is also the issue of food. You can ask the boss to recommend a few places to check out. Generally, the prices around the scenic spots are relatively high! When is the best time to go to Wuzhen? First of all, from the perspective of cultural heritage, Wu Nong's soft language in the Jiangnan water town emphasizes softness, and it is best to have full whispers. Catering to this characteristic is spring and summer, with mild weather and lush plants. Wandering on the streets of Wuzhen, it is best to have some sporadic light rain from time to time, which can better reflect the characteristics of the "water" town in the south of the Yangtze River. When is the best time to go to Wuzhen? Next, from the perspective of Wuzhen tourism peak time, when traveling to a place, of course you must experience its authentic taste. If it is a long holiday and the crowds are crowded, it is not necessary. After all, we are here to see the scenery, not to see the heads. Well, for Wuzhen, spring and autumn are the peak tourist seasons. I don’t think it is necessary to go there during the Spring Festival or the National Day holiday. If you have the conditions, you can go during the working days in spring and autumn. Of course, it is still acceptable to go on weekends.
When is the best time to go to Wuzhen? Finally, from the analysis of the scenery of the four seasons, spring and autumn are the best choices. Summer is too hot and the crowds are no longer in the mood. If you go in winter, you just want to see the snowy Wuzhen. However, let me tell you clearly that Wuzhen rarely goes to winter. Snow, if you want to see the snow scene in Wuzhen, it is probably as difficult as looking forward to the Beijing Olympics, let alone the snow scene. In the wet and cold weather, I don’t want to go anyway. To sum up, the best time to go to Wuzhen is spring and autumn. Of course, it varies from person to person.
